Summary

Octopus Deploy 2019.9 LTS is now available for self-hosted deployments, offering long-term support with six months of critical bug fixes and security patches, though without new features or minor enhancements. Key improvements include a more streamlined deployment process editor for better visibility and a new native Tentacle agent for Linux, facilitating secure deployments in environments where opening port 22 is not feasible. The update also introduces a tenant cloning feature to simplify the creation and configuration of tenants, alongside other enhancements like health check scheduling options and new variable filter expressions. A notable breaking change is the discontinuation of support for Windows Server 2008 SP2. Overall, this release aims to provide enhanced functionality and flexibility for teams, ensuring reliable long-term deployments.
